1. Understanding the Science Behind Waking Up at 3 AM

Waking up at 3 a.m. can be frustrating, but understanding the science behind it can help you address the issue. Several factors contribute to this phenomenon, including your sleep cycle, stress levels, and overall health.

1.1. The Body’s Natural Sleep-Wake Cycle

Your body operates on a 24-hour internal clock known as the circadian rhythm. This rhythm regulates various bodily functions, including sleep. According to the National Institute of General Medical Sciences, the circadian rhythm is influenced by external cues like light and darkness, which help synchronize your sleep-wake cycle. When this rhythm is disrupted, it can lead to irregular sleep patterns, including waking up in the middle of the night.

1.2. Hormonal Fluctuations

Hormones play a critical role in regulating sleep. Melatonin, often called the sleep hormone, increases in the evening to promote relaxation and decreases in the morning to promote wakefulness. Cortisol, the stress hormone, follows the opposite pattern. However, if cortisol levels are elevated due to stress or other factors, they can disrupt sleep. A study published in the Journal of Clinical Endocrinology & Metabolism found that elevated cortisol levels are associated with increased nighttime awakenings.

1.3. The Impact of Sleep Stages

Sleep occurs in cycles, each lasting about 90 minutes and consisting of different stages: N1, N2, N3 (deep sleep), and REM (rapid eye movement) sleep. As you progress through the night, you spend less time in deep sleep and more time in REM sleep. Waking up is more likely to occur during lighter stages of sleep, such as N1 and REM. According to research from Harvard Medical School, the transition between sleep stages can be a vulnerable time, making you more susceptible to disturbances.

2. The Role of Sleep Cycles in Early Morning Awakenings

Sleep cycles are fundamental to understanding why you might wake up at 3 a.m. Each cycle involves different sleep stages, and where you are in the cycle can determine your likelihood of waking.

2.1. Understanding the 90-Minute Sleep Cycle

Each sleep cycle lasts approximately 90 minutes, moving through NREM (non-rapid eye movement) and REM sleep. NREM sleep includes stages N1, N2, and N3. N1 is the transition from wakefulness to sleep, N2 is light sleep, and N3 is deep, restorative sleep. REM sleep is when most dreaming occurs.

2.2. How Sleep Stages Change Throughout the Night

The proportion of each sleep stage changes throughout the night. Early in the night, you spend more time in deep sleep (N3), which is crucial for physical restoration. As the night progresses, you spend more time in REM sleep, important for cognitive functions. According to the Sleep Foundation, waking up is more common during the transitions between these cycles, especially as deep sleep decreases.

2.3. Light Sleep and Increased Susceptibility to Awakening

As you approach the early morning hours, you spend more time in lighter sleep stages (N1 and N2) and REM sleep. These stages are characterized by increased brain activity and easier arousal. External factors, such as noise or temperature changes, can easily disrupt this light sleep, leading to you waking up at 3 a.m. The University of Rochester Medical Center notes that light sleep makes you more sensitive to environmental disturbances.

3. Stress and Anxiety: Major Culprits of 3 AM Wake-Ups

Stress and anxiety are significant contributors to nighttime awakenings. When you’re stressed, your body releases cortisol, which can disrupt your sleep cycle and make it harder to stay asleep.

3.1. The Connection Between Cortisol and Sleep Disruption

Cortisol is a hormone that helps regulate your body’s response to stress. While it’s essential for alertness during the day, elevated cortisol levels at night can interfere with sleep. A study in the journal Sleep found that chronic stress leads to higher nighttime cortisol levels, increasing the likelihood of waking up during the night.

3.2. The Impact of Daily Stressors on Nighttime Sleep

Daily stressors, such as work-related issues, financial worries, or relationship problems, can significantly impact your sleep. These stressors activate the sympathetic nervous system, leading to a state of hyperarousal that makes it difficult to fall and stay asleep. The American Psychological Association reports that individuals experiencing high levels of stress are more likely to report sleep disturbances.

4. The Impact of Diet and Hydration on Sleep Patterns

What you eat and drink can significantly affect your sleep patterns. Certain foods and beverages can disrupt your sleep, while others can promote relaxation and improve sleep quality.

4.1. The Role of Caffeine and Alcohol in Sleep Disruption

Caffeine and alcohol are well-known sleep disruptors. Caffeine is a stimulant that can interfere with your ability to fall asleep and stay asleep. Alcohol, while initially inducing relaxation, can disrupt sleep later in the night as it is metabolized. A review in the Journal of Clinical Sleep Medicine concluded that alcohol reduces REM sleep and increases nighttime awakenings.

4.2. The Effects of Sugary and Processed Foods on Sleep

Sugary and processed foods can also negatively impact your sleep. These foods can cause spikes and crashes in blood sugar levels, leading to nighttime awakenings. Additionally, they often lack essential nutrients that support healthy sleep. Research from the National Institutes of Health (NIH) suggests that a diet high in processed foods is associated with poorer sleep quality.

4.3. Foods and Drinks That Promote Better Sleep

Certain foods and drinks can promote better sleep. Foods rich in tryptophan, such as turkey, nuts, and seeds, can help your body produce melatonin. Magnesium-rich foods like leafy greens, avocados, and bananas can also promote relaxation. Herbal teas, such as chamomile and valerian root, are known for their calming effects. The Mayo Clinic recommends these dietary adjustments for improving sleep.

5. Environmental Factors Affecting Sleep Quality

Your sleep environment plays a crucial role in determining the quality of your sleep. Factors such as temperature, noise, and light can significantly impact your ability to fall asleep and stay asleep.

5.1. The Importance of a Dark, Quiet, and Cool Sleep Environment

A dark, quiet, and cool sleep environment is ideal for promoting restful sleep. Darkness helps your body produce melatonin, while quiet minimizes disruptions. A cool temperature, typically between 60 and 67 degrees Fahrenheit (15.5 to 19.4 degrees Celsius), helps regulate your body temperature and promotes deeper sleep. The National Sleep Foundation emphasizes the importance of these environmental factors for optimal sleep.

5.2. The Impact of Light Exposure on Circadian Rhythm

Light exposure, especially blue light from electronic devices, can disrupt your circadian rhythm and interfere with sleep. Blue light suppresses melatonin production, making it harder to fall asleep. A study in the Journal of Adolescent Health found that exposure to electronic devices before bed is associated with poorer sleep quality in adolescents.

5.3. Noise Pollution and Its Effects on Sleep

Noise pollution can also significantly disrupt sleep. Even low-level noise can trigger awakenings and reduce the amount of time you spend in deep sleep. Using earplugs, white noise machines, or soundproofing can help minimize the impact of noise on your sleep. The World Health Organization (WHO) reports that chronic exposure to noise pollution is linked to various health problems, including sleep disturbances.

6. Medical Conditions Linked to Nighttime Awakenings

Certain medical conditions can contribute to nighttime awakenings. Identifying and managing these conditions can help improve your sleep quality.

6.1. Sleep Apnea and Its Role in Disrupting Sleep

Sleep apnea is a common sleep disorder characterized by pauses in breathing during sleep. These pauses can lead to frequent awakenings as your body struggles to restore normal breathing. The American Academy of Sleep Medicine estimates that sleep apnea affects millions of Americans. Symptoms include loud snoring, gasping for air during sleep, and daytime fatigue.

6.2. Restless Legs Syndrome (RLS) and Periodic Limb Movement Disorder (PLMD)

Restless Legs Syndrome (RLS) and Periodic Limb Movement Disorder (PLMD) are conditions that cause uncomfortable sensations in the legs and repetitive leg movements during sleep. These movements can disrupt sleep and lead to frequent awakenings. The Restless Legs Syndrome Foundation reports that RLS affects up to 10% of the U.S. population.

8. Strategies for Falling Back Asleep at 3 AM

Waking up at 3 a.m. can be frustrating, but there are strategies you can use to fall back asleep quickly and effectively.

8.1. The “Relaxation Response” Technique

The “relaxation response” technique involves using simple relaxation exercises to calm your mind and body. This can include deep breathing, progressive muscle relaxation, or guided imagery. By activating the parasympathetic nervous system, these techniques can help reduce stress and promote sleep. Harvard Medical School offers resources on how to practice the relaxation response.

8.2. Avoiding Clock Watching

Clock watching can increase anxiety and make it harder to fall back asleep. Instead of focusing on the time, try to shift your attention to something calming, such as a book or relaxing music. The Sleep Foundation advises against clock watching when you wake up in the middle of the night.

8.3. Getting Out of Bed and Doing a Quiet Activity

If you’re unable to fall back asleep after 20 minutes, get out of bed and do a quiet activity, such as reading or listening to soothing music, in a dimly lit room. Avoid using electronic devices, as the blue light can further disrupt your sleep. Once you feel sleepy, return to bed. The Mayo Clinic recommends this approach for managing insomnia.

14. Cognitive Behavioral Therapy for Insomnia (CBT-I)

Cognitive Behavioral Therapy for Insomnia (CBT-I) is a structured program that helps you identify and change thoughts and behaviors that are contributing to your insomnia.

14.1. Understanding the Principles of CBT-I

CBT-I focuses on changing the thoughts and behaviors that contribute to insomnia. It typically involves techniques such as stimulus control, sleep restriction, cognitive restructuring, and relaxation training. By addressing these underlying issues, CBT-I can help you improve your sleep without relying on medication. Harvard Medical School provides detailed information on the principles of CBT-I.

14.2. Techniques Used in CBT-I

Techniques used in CBT-I include:

  • Stimulus Control: Reassociating your bed with sleep by only going to bed when you’re sleepy and getting out of bed if you can’t fall asleep within 20 minutes.
  • Sleep Restriction: Limiting the amount of time you spend in bed to match the amount of time you’re actually sleeping, which can help consolidate your sleep.
  • Cognitive Restructuring: Identifying and challenging negative thoughts and beliefs about sleep.
  • Relaxation Training: Using techniques such as deep breathing and progressive muscle relaxation to reduce stress and promote sleep.

17. Advanced Sleep Monitoring Technologies

Advanced sleep monitoring technologies can provide valuable insights into your sleep patterns and help you identify potential problems.

17.1. Wearable Sleep Trackers and Their Accuracy

Wearable sleep trackers, such as smartwatches and fitness bands, use accelerometers and other sensors to estimate your sleep stages and duration. While these devices can provide useful information, their accuracy is not always perfect. Some studies have shown that wearable sleep trackers tend to overestimate sleep duration and underestimate wakefulness. The Sleep Foundation provides reviews and comparisons of various sleep trackers.

17.2. Smartphone Apps for Sleep Analysis

Smartphone apps for sleep analysis use your phone’s microphone and accelerometer to track your sleep. These apps can provide insights into your sleep duration, sleep stages, and snoring patterns. However, their accuracy can be affected by factors such as phone placement and background noise. It’s important to use these apps with caution and not rely on them for medical diagnosis.

17.3. Professional Sleep Monitoring Devices

Professional sleep monitoring devices, such as polysomnography (sleep study) equipment, are used in sleep labs to provide a comprehensive assessment of your sleep. These devices measure brain waves, eye movements, muscle activity, heart rate, and breathing patterns. They are the gold standard for diagnosing sleep disorders. 18. Debunking Common Sleep Myths

Debunking common sleep myths can help you make informed decisions about your sleep habits and improve your overall sleep quality.

18.1. “You Can Catch Up on Sleep on the Weekends”

While it’s tempting to catch up on sleep on the weekends, this can disrupt your circadian rhythm and lead to a phenomenon known as “social jetlag.” Social jetlag occurs when your sleep schedule is significantly different on weekends compared to weekdays, leading to fatigue and other health problems. The Sleep Foundation advises against relying on weekend sleep to compensate for sleep deprivation during the week.

18.2. “Counting Sheep Helps You Fall Asleep”

Counting sheep is a common sleep myth that may not be effective for everyone. While it can be a relaxing activity for some people, others may find it boring or distracting. More effective techniques for falling asleep include practicing relaxation exercises or focusing on your breath.

18.3. “Everyone Needs 8 Hours of Sleep”

The amount of sleep each person needs varies depending on factors such as age, genetics, and lifestyle. While 8 hours of sleep is often recommended, some people may need more or less than that. The key is to listen to your body and get the amount of sleep that allows you to feel rested and alert during the day. The National Sleep Foundation provides guidelines on the recommended sleep duration for different age groups.
